Output d7d88021dca4ee4fc0237268fefb60b8db30148462bbbca50d033b2fee3484d4:0

value
868115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02a4e2c40f980ca61f6e24c3e2972e6bfa6842d7 OP_EQUAL
address
31vzoPoScX6rNQ6EEEdzXEFaijkwoRNqGU
transaction
d7d88021dca4ee4fc0237268fefb60b8db30148462bbbca50d033b2fee3484d4
confirmations
390512
spent
true